Tech Giants Unleash Generative AI Ad Tools Disrupting Advertising Industry

What Happened

Leading technology firms like Google, Meta, and Microsoft have rolled out new generative AI-powered advertising tools. These platforms enable brands and marketers to automate creative asset generation, message personalization, and campaign management. With these advancements, brands can generate customized images, videos, and ad copy in minutes, tasks traditionally completed by specialist advertising agencies. The adoption of such AI systems promises to streamline marketing workflows, reduce costs, and accelerate campaign execution, making it easier for even smaller brands to compete. Major ad agencies face mounting pressure as clients increasingly turn to AI-driven platforms for efficient content creation and campaign optimization.

Why It Matters
